James Watt, who lived in Birmingham 1775-1819 was an inventor whose improvements in steam engine technology drove the Industrial Revolution. He also invented the letter copying machine, which was the forerunner of the photocopier. The light bulb rating 'Watt', a standard throughout the world, is named after him.
